groff 1.22.1 has been released.

It is available from ftp://ftp.gnu.org/gnu/groff/ and mirrors of that
site (see list of mirror sites at http://www.gnu.org/order/ftp.html).
Current snapshots are available from
ftp://ftp.ffii.org/pub/groff/devel/.

groff is the GNU implementation of troff, a document formatting
system.  Included in this release are implementations of troff, pic,
eqn, tbl, grn, refer, -man, -mdoc, -mom, and -ms macros, and drivers
for PostScript, PDF, TeX dvi format, HP LaserJet 4 printers, Canon
CAPSL printers, HTML and XHTML format (beta status), and
typewriter-like devices.  Also included is a modified version of the
Berkeley -me macros, the enhanced version gxditview of the X11
xditview previewer, and an implementation of the -mm macros.

VERSION 1.22.1
==============

(Version 1.22 has not been released.)

Groff
-----

o A new option `-j' has been added to call the `chem' preprocessor.

Tbl
---

o Improved line numbering support.

Macro Packages
--------------

o Support for the `refer' preprocessor has been added to the -mm macro
  package.

o In -me, the `TH' macro was changed for compatibility with line number
  support in tables.

  `bl' now works inside of blocks.

  The behaviour of centered blocks has been improved.

  Line numbering support has been improved.

o The -mom macro package has reached version 2.0, focusing on PDF output
  with gropdf (using the new `pdfmom' wrapper script).  See the file
  `version-2.html' of the -mom documentation for a list of the many changes.

o Some generic Unicode fallback characters (mainly Roman numerals) have been
  added.

Gropdf
------

o A new driver for generating PDF output directly, contributed by Deri James
  <address@hidden>.  Note that this driver is written in Perl,
  thus you need a working Perl installation to run this output device.

Pdfmom
------

o A new wrapper around groff that facilitates the production of PDF
  documents from files formatted with the -mom macros.
